Adivi Sesh Breaks Silence On Shruti Haasan Exit From Dacoit: ‘Just Didn't Work Out'

Last Updated: The Goodachari actor made it clear that there was no fallout or controversy between the two. Instead, he explained that the decision was amicable. Adivi Sesh has finally put an end to rumours surrounding Shruti Haasan's unexpected exit from his upcoming film Daciot. During a recent podcast appearance, the Goodachari actor addressed it, making it clear that there was no fallout or controversy between the two. Instead, he explained that the decision was amicable. Talking at Rajesh Manne's podcast, Adivi Sesh spoke about Shruti Haasan walking out of the film. He revealed there was no controversy and it was done amicably. The actor said, 'It just didn't work out. Also too many things like working styles. And also, she's very busy with Coolie. So it was very amicable and friendly. It takes me a lot of time to make a film. So, not everyone will sync with that process. Really, that's the reason why. There's no big controversy behind it." He also praised Mrunal Thakur who replaced Shruti as lead actress in the film. Set to release in December 2025, Dacoit features Mrunal Thakur opposite Sesh and is being shot in both Hindi and Telugu, marking yet another stride in pan-Indian storytelling. The film explores the relationship between love and rebellion, vulnerability and rage, all set against a dynamic action-driven backdrop. Speaking about the genre shift, Sesh shared, 'This is the first time I'm truly diving into a love story as a genre — and that in itself makes Dacoit very special to me. Even though my character is raw and filled with rage, the story at its core is about love — the kind that transforms you, redeems you, even breaks you. That emotional conflict set against a canvas of action and thrill gives the film a unique energy." The film is helmed by Shaneil Deo and produced by Supriya Yarlagadda under the Annapurna Studios banner. Sesh, who also serves as a writer on the project, is clearly steering Dacoit with personal conviction. This creative collaboration brings together emotion, scale, and spectacle in equal measure. For an actor celebrated for redefining modern Telugu cinema with his sharp storytelling instincts, Dacoit represents not just a new film, but a turning point—where love, for once, becomes the battleground.
